Perseid Meteor Shower Subsides
Over the last couple of days the Perseid Meteor shower has created quite a show in the night sky, but after two nights with meteor rates of over 100 per hour, rates have dropped to half that and continue to drop. Balloons over Casper [GALLERY]
With the Remax Casper Balloon Rally in town this weekend we are treated to a sight rarely seen. This morning 13 balloons went up with ideal weather conditions for an early morning flight. With similar weather conditions expect to see balloons over Casper both Saturday and Sunday as well.
Snow On Pikes Peak July 25th [VIDEO]
At the summit of the 14,115-foot tall mountain,The Pikes Peak Cog Railway has a camera to keep an eye on the weather. At that elevation, the clouds move in and out and can bring snow at any time of year.

Record Setting High Temps Across Wyoming
Over the last couple of days record setting high temperatures have been abundant across Wyoming.
